Background technology
Compressed tea, mainly with Dark Green Tea, old blue or green tea, be banker by turn tea and other suitable compressed tea processed for raw material, the tealeaves of the brick shape that the typical process such as Jing Guozheng, pressure process processes or other shape.Most raw material ratio of compressed tea are comparatively thick old, and dry dark brown pool is dark brown, and soup look orange is or clear red.Compressed tea has humidity resistance good, and be convenient to transport and storage, tea flavour is mellow, is applicable to the features such as fat-reducing.
It is all produced by the semi-automation of manual production or mechanical assistance to realize that traditional compressed tea makes, and such mode of production amount of labour is large, labour intensity is high, human input amount is large, production cost is high and production efficiency very low.In order to solve the problem, the Chinese utility model patent of Authorization Notice No. CN103039638B discloses a kind of automation tea cake maker, comprise the control device of main frame body and the operation of this cooked flake wrapping machine of control, the first closed chain that main frame body is provided with cycle rotation and the driving mechanism driving this first chain to rotate; This main frame body being provided with successively feed station, pressure tea station and unloading station, this first chain being fixed with the mould for suppressing tealeaves of at least one group, each group mould comprises three moulds, corresponding above-mentioned three stations in position of three these moulds.The pressure setting of this patent adopts the first closed chain as the transmission mechanism of this cooked flake wrapping machine, not only transmission speed is slow, efficiency is low, noise is large, very high to the Synchronous Transmission required precision of chain, and the gas/oil cylinder of pressure tea easily makes chain breakage and mould is dropped in pressing process.

Detailed description of the invention
Detailed description of the invention of the present utility model is described with reference to the accompanying drawings.In order to complete understanding the utility model, many details are described below, but to those skilled in the art, also can realize the utility model without the need to these details.
With reference to Fig. 1, a kind of tealeaves automatic pressure control equipment, comprises the control device (not shown in FIG.) of a mainframe 1 and this press device of control operation.Mainframe is provided with feed arrangement 10, pressure setting 20 and drawing mechanism 30.Wherein, feed arrangement 10 comprises material frame 11, elevator 12, feed hopper 13 and material conveyor 14, elevator 12 is obliquely installed, the bottom of this elevator 12 is positioned at the bottom of material frame 11, elevator 12 accepts feed hopper 13 immediately below top, be provided with material conveyor 14 below feed hopper 13, feed hopper 13 is located in the frame of material conveyor 14.A weighing mechanism is also provided with below the output of this material conveyor 14, weighing mechanism comprises a silo 151 and a demarcation strip (visual angle reason, do not show in figure), demarcation strip inserts from silo 151 side horizontal and silo is divided into upper and lower two parts, and demarcation strip rearward end is also provided with the movable minitype cylinder 152 of a driving demarcation strip.
With reference to Fig. 1, Fig. 2 and Fig. 3, above-mentioned pressure setting 20 comprises a rotating disk 21, spaced apartly on the same periphery of this rotating disk 21 be provided with a plurality of installing hole, the present embodiment is described for four installing holes, certainly, installing hole of the present utility model is not only confined to four, and it can also be two, more than three and four.Each installing hole correspondence is provided with a counterdie 22, and counterdie 22 comprises one framed 221 and one core rod 222 moving up and down, and core rod 222 top is provided with one and is supported on boss 2221 on installing hole, and the upper surface of core rod 222 is provided with plurality of through holes 2222.The side corresponding patrix 23 being provided with the side of being located thereon respectively of upper two adjacent counterdies 22 of rotating disk 21, formed between this patrix 23 and counterdie 22 and put tea chamber, patrix 23 is fixed on a holder 231, the top of patrix 23 is fixedly connected with pressure tea cylinder 232(or an oil cylinder), holder 231 is also provided with for respond to counterdie 22 close to inductive switch 233.It is the gas supply mechanism that through hole 2222 supplies moisture that rotating disk 21 side is equipped with one.
Continue with reference to Fig. 1, above-mentioned gas supply mechanism comprises humidifier 241, air jet pipe 242 and a disk body 243, disk body 243 is fixed on a support 244, and the nozzle of air jet pipe 242 is positioned at disk body 243 center of core rod 222 bottom part down, and aims at the through hole bottom core rod 222.The nozzle of air jet pipe 242 with bottom core rod 222 does not contact, and prevents air jet pipe 242 from affecting the rotation of rotating disk 21.
Pressure setting of the present utility model, during compacting tealeaves, tealeaves is first entered in the counterdie 22 on rotating disk by pay-off 10 charging, then counterdie 22 rotates a station distance, by gas supply mechanism humidification, then a station is rotated further, by pressure tea cylinder 232(or oil cylinder) be pressed, carry out discharging output at drawing mechanism 30 recently.
Above-mentioned close to inductive switch 233 and pressure tea cylinder 232(oil cylinder) be all connected with control device, to realize Automated condtrol.
